Goal feast at Fratton Park

In an enthrawling match between Portsmouth and Reading, nobody predicted the scoreline as it was at the end of the match. All but 11 goals were scored in the match by both teams with Portsmouth grabbing the win. The high goal scoring match ended in favor of Portsmouth with the final scorline of 7-4. Benjani Mwaruwari struck a hat-trick and Niko Kranjcar, Sean Davis and Sulley Muntari added other 4 for Pompey. Stephen Hunt ,Dave Kitson , Shane Long and Shorey were the scorer for the Reading team.

In other matches all big teams won the match with the exception of Chelsea just managing a draw against Fulham. Arsenal kept their top position with a win agaisnt Hammers by a single goal scored by Van Persie. Liverpool and Manchester United also grabbed 3 points as they won the match by single goal only agaisnt Wigan Athletic and Birmingham City. Youssi Benayoun scored a superb solo goal for the Reds from Liverpool while Ronaldo's name was in the score sheet for the Red Devils.

The blue team from Manchester also won the their match against the Magpies with the brilliant display from their maidfielder Elano. They won the match 3-1 with goal scored by Martin Petrov, Emile Mpenza and Elano. Martins was the scorer for Newcastle. Blackburn Rovers also won their match against Sunderland by goals from Bentley and Santa Cruz. Derby and Bolton shared their points as they finished the match at 1 goal a piece.
